Francis Joseph Byrne 1881–1955 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 26 FEB 1881

Birth Location: Templeport, Cavan, Ireland

Death Date: 15 MAY 1955

Death Location: Chicago, Cook, Illinois, USA

Father: Frank Byrne

Mother: Mary McDermott

Spouse(s): Alice Denley

Children(s): Dorothy Byrne

The story of Francis Joseph Byrne began in 1881 in Templeport, Cavan, Ireland. Francis Joseph Byrne married Alice Gertrude Denley, and had children including Dorothy Edith Byrne. Francis Joseph Byrne passed away in 1955 in Chicago, Cook, Illinois, USA.
